The correct order would be:

1. A tree absorbs the carbon from the atmosphere into its leaves for photosynthesis;

2. A caterpillar gets the carbon by eating the tree's leaves.

3. A bird gets the carbon by eating the caterpillar.

4. The bird flies into a building and dies instantly. It falls to the ground.

5. The bird decomposes and the carbon returns to the atmosphere.

The carbon cycle is very similar to the water cycle, though it has its own unique ways. Once the carbon is released into the atmosphere, it will either be absorbed by the vegetation, or go up into the higher parts of the atmosphere. If it is absorbed by the vegetation, the organisms that eat the vegetation will get it in them. When the predators eat those organism they get the carbon into their organisms. When the predators die, they start to decompose. When they decompose, the carbon is released from them and it returns to the atmosphere, and the whole process goes all over again.
